Symptom-Level Comorbidity of Fibromyalgia and Depression: A Network Approach within a Large Clinical Sample

Emotional and fatigue symptoms, not pain severity, are key links between fibromyalgia syndrome (FMS) and major depressive disorder (MDD). Targeting these bridge symptoms like fatigue and depressed mood may offer new treatment avenues for FMS and MDD.

Background:
- Fibromyalgia syndrome (FMS) and major depressive disorder (MDD) frequently co-occur, but the underlying mechanisms are not well understood.
- Understanding the connections between FMS and MDD is crucial for developing effective treatment strategies.
Purpose of the Study:
- To identify symptom clusters within the FMS-MDD network.
- To pinpoint bridging symptoms that connect these clusters.
- To evaluate the role of pain severity in linking FMS and MDD.
Main Methods:
- Analysis of cross-sectional data from 3,044 FMS patients.
- Utilized a mixed graphical model to analyze 30 selected symptom nodes from an initial pool of 238 items.
Main Results:
- Identified seven distinct symptom clusters, including pain, autonomic, trauma/anxiety, sexual/health, anhedonia, cognitive-affective, and sleep/energy/social functioning.
- Depressed Mood, Fatigue, and Anxiety & Nervousness emerged as key bridging symptoms.
- Pain Severity showed minimal connectivity, primarily linking to sleep problems and fatigue.
Conclusions:
- Emotional and fatigue symptoms are more central in linking FMS and MDD than pain severity alone.
- Bridge symptoms like Fatigue and Depressed Mood represent potential targets for interventions.
- Further longitudinal studies are required to establish causality and evaluate treatment efficacy.
